The Science Behind Solar Panel Inverter 3kW Technology
Your solar panels generate DC electricity, but your home needs AC power. That's where the 3kW inverter becomes the brain of your system. Modern models like Huawei's SUN2000-3KTL-L1 don't just convert energy - they optimize it. Through Maximum Power Point Tracking (MPPT), these inverters squeeze 98% efficiency from panels even on cloudy Berlin days. Consider these performance benchmarks:
- Energy harvest increase: 25% vs. traditional inverters (Fraunhofer ISE data)
- Payback period: 4-6 years in sun-rich Mediterranean regions
- CO2 reduction: 1.8 tonnes annually - equivalent to planting 80 trees

5 Critical Factors When Choosing Your 3kW Inverter
Not all inverters are created equal. As SolarPro's technical specialist, I recommend evaluating:
- Topology matters: Transformerless designs yield 3% higher efficiency
- Voltage range: Opt for 150-800V compatibility for panel expansion
- Smart features: Look for integrated energy storage protocols
- Weather resilience:
- IP65 rating for Scandinavian winters
- 50°C operational tolerance for Southern Europe
- Monitoring: Cloud-based apps vs local connectivity
Smart Innovations in 3kW Solar Technology
The next evolution? AI-driven inverters. SMA's new Tripower Core 3 model uses machine learning to predict consumption patterns. By analyzing weather data from European Centre for Medium-Range Weather Forecasts, it pre-charges batteries before cloudy periods. Meanwhile, hybrid inverters now seamlessly switch between grid/generator/battery during outages - crucial for areas with unstable infrastructure.
